I just fixed a machine with the exact same problem. what I did was boot to safe mode and edit the registry. search for the printer name as it appears in the printers folder and remove every instance of it (backup the registry first please). Once that was done, the printer no longer showed up in the printers folder and I was able to reinstall it with no problems.
